DJIA +104.27 at 36432.22, NAS Comp +10.77 at 15982.35, S&P 500 +4.17 at 4701.70

The US stock market began another up wk with the S&P 500 (+0.1%) inching toward its intraday record from Friday. The benchmark index climbed for the 8th day running, while the DJIA (+0.3%) outperformed.

  • S&P 500 +25.2% YTD

  • Russell 2000 +23.7% YTD

  • DJIA +19.0% YTD

  • NAS Comp +19.0% YTD

Coinbase Global Inc. (NASDAQ:COIN) traded up by as much as 7.7% Monday morning, following last Friday’s announcement that the company will begin offering non-fungible tokens (NFTs) and Shiba Inu cryptocurrency. After markets close Tuesday, the company is scheduled to report Q-3 results that are estimated to be weaker than Q-2 results. Investors do not agree.

Shares of Coinbase are trading up: $353.92+16.87 (+5.01%) At close: 4:00p ET and $362.50 +8.58 (+2.42%) After hours: 07:59p ET, within a 52-wk range of $208.00 to $429.54. The average daily volume is about 4.8-M/shares, and 8.5-M/share traded on the day.

Gold futures settled $11.20 higher (+0.6%) at $1,828.00/oz upfor a 3rd-straight session behind a weaker USD.

The US Dollar Index (.DXY) slipped about -0.3% to $94.07.

WTI Crude Oil rose $0.71, or 0.9%, at $81.96/bbl,
